#ef0c71 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ef0c71 is composed of 93.7% red, 4.7%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 333.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 49.2%. #ef0c71 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18e2 with #df0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

● #ef0c71 color description : Vivid pink.
The hexadecimal color #ef0c71 has RGB values of R:239, G:12,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.53,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15666289.
